Domestic water rates

Water rates are billed by billing units where each unit equals 748 gallons. The following tables outline the current price structure:

Area

Billing unit rate
(748 gallons)

Daily service charge
(1" or smaller meters)

Perris Valley, Moreno Valley, Good Hope, Mead Valley, Juniper Flats, Lakeview, Nuevo, Romoland, Menifee, Hemet, Valle Vista, Diamond Valley, Winchester, Sun City & Canyon Lake; Murrieta Hot Springs & French Valley

Tier 1 (indoor use): $1.483/billing unit

Tier 2 (outdoor use): $2.714/billing unit

Tier 3 (excessive use): $4.864/billing unit

Tier 4 (wasteful use): $8.898/billing unit

$0.346

Parts of San Jacinto Valley that only receive well water

Tier 1 (indoor use): $0.876/billing unit

Tier 2 (outdoor use): $1.604/billing unit

Tier 3 (excessive use): $2.875/billing unit

Tier 4 (wasteful use): $5.258/billing unit

 

$0.346

Sewer Rates

Monthly sewer rate based on daily rate x 365/12.

Area

Current daily rate

Current monthly rate

Hemet & San Jacinto

$0.664

$20.20

Moreno Valley

$0.684

$20.81

Sun City & Menifee Valley

$0.690

$20.99

Temecula,  Murrieta & French Valley

$0.799

$24.30

Perris Valley

$0.928

$28.23

Romoland, Homeland, North Sun City

$0.928

$28.23

Canyon Lake

$1.758

$53.45

District average

$0.734

$22.34

How to Request a Demand & Release of Lien

 

Contact Information

Type of Liens:

  • Lien Against Real Property for Unpaid Service Charges
  • Lien Against Real Property for Unpaid Service Charges Deferred Fees - New Business

Phone: (951) 928-3777 ext. 4281 or ext. 4337
Fax: (951) 928-6153
Email: cscollections@emwd.org

Type of Document:

  • Notice of Intent to Remove Delinquent Special Tax Installments for Tax Roll

Phone: (951) 928-3777 ext. 4428
Fax: (951) 928-6160
Email: SpecialFundingDivision@emwd.org

Additional information:

  • ALL REQUESTS MUST BE ON YOUR COMPANY'S LETTERHEAD.
  • You may e-mail or fax over your request; however, email is the quickest method.
  • Our turnaround time is approximately 10 working days.
  • We will fax the Demand to you as soon as it's been prepared. Generally this is the same day; however, it may take up to 2 working days.
  • The original documents will go out in the US mail. No special handling such as Fed-Ex or Express Mail will be provided.
  • We will be sending you two documents. Please make sure that the lien is not filed with the County of Riverside until you have paid the balance in full. This is done to expedite the required docs to your company.
    • Demand for Payment
    • Release of Lien
